Understanding the Enemy: What Causes Sneakers to Crumble?

Before we can fight the crumble, we need to understand it. Sneaker crumbling, often called sole separation or midsole degradation, is primarily caused by the breakdown of the materials used in the midsole, typically polyurethane (PU) foam. This degradation is a complex process influenced by several factors.

The Role of Polyurethane (pu) Foam

Polyurethane foam is the workhorse of modern sneaker midsoles. It’s lightweight, provides cushioning, and is relatively inexpensive. However, PU foam is susceptible to hydrolysis, a chemical reaction where water molecules break down the polymer chains, leading to a loss of elasticity and structural integrity. This process is accelerated by heat, humidity, and UV exposure.

Key Factors Accelerating Crumbling:

  • Hydrolysis: The primary culprit. Water reacts with the PU, breaking down the polymer chains.
  • Heat: Elevated temperatures speed up the chemical reactions involved in hydrolysis.
  • Humidity: High moisture levels provide more water for hydrolysis to occur.
  • UV Exposure: Sunlight can degrade the PU, making it brittle.
  • Age: The older the sneaker, the more time for degradation to occur.
  • Use: Frequent wear and tear put stress on the midsole.
  • Storage Conditions: Poor storage can exacerbate all the above factors.

Common Sneaker Materials and Their Vulnerabilities

Different sneaker materials have varying lifespans and vulnerabilities. Understanding these can help you tailor your care routine. (See Also: How Do I Wash My Sneakers in the Washing Machine? A Guide)

  • Polyurethane (PU) Midsoles: As mentioned, these are the most prone to crumbling.
  • EVA (Ethylene-vinyl acetate) Midsoles: Generally more durable than PU, but can still degrade over time, especially with heat and UV exposure.
  • Rubber Outsoles: Usually the most durable part of the sneaker, but can crack and wear down with use.
  • Leather Uppers: Can dry out and crack if not properly conditioned.
  • Mesh Uppers: Can tear or fray with wear and tear.

1. Proper Storage: The Foundation of Longevity

Storage is arguably the most crucial aspect of sneaker preservation. Incorrect storage can drastically accelerate the crumbling process. Here’s how to store your sneakers correctly:

  • Cool, Dry Environment: Store your sneakers in a cool, dry place away from direct sunlight and extreme temperatures. A closet or a room with climate control is ideal.
  • Avoid Humidity: Humidity is the enemy. Use desiccant packets (silica gel) inside your sneakers to absorb moisture. Replace them regularly.
  • Temperature Control: Avoid storing sneakers in attics, basements, or garages where temperatures fluctuate significantly.
  • Upright Storage: Store sneakers upright to maintain their shape and prevent creases. Consider using shoe trees to help maintain their form.
  • Original Boxes (If Possible): While not essential, storing sneakers in their original boxes provides an extra layer of protection from light and dust.
  • Avoid Stacking: Avoid stacking sneakers on top of each other, as this can put pressure on the midsoles and uppers.

2. Cleaning and Maintenance: Keeping Your Sneakers Pristine

Regular cleaning and maintenance not only keep your sneakers looking fresh but also help prevent premature degradation. Here’s a comprehensive cleaning guide:

  • Gentle Cleaning: Use a soft-bristled brush, mild soap, and lukewarm water. Avoid harsh chemicals or abrasive cleaners.
  • Cleaning Frequency: Clean your sneakers regularly, especially after wearing them in dirty or wet conditions.
  • Specific Material Care: Different materials require different cleaning approaches.
    • Leather: Use a leather cleaner and conditioner to keep the leather supple and prevent cracking.
    • Suede/Nubuck: Use a suede brush and cleaner specifically designed for these materials.
    • Mesh/Canvas: Use a soft brush and mild soap.
    • Rubber: Clean with soap and water or a specialized rubber cleaner.
  • Drying: Allow your sneakers to air dry completely after cleaning. Avoid using a dryer or placing them near a heat source, as this can damage the materials. Stuff them with paper towels to absorb moisture and help them retain their shape.
  • Protective Sprays: Consider using protective sprays designed to repel water, dirt, and stains. Apply these sprays regularly, following the manufacturer’s instructions.

3. Rotation and Usage: Wear Them Wisely

How you wear your sneakers significantly impacts their lifespan. Proper usage practices can extend their life and delay the onset of crumbling. (See Also: How to Make Sneakers Not Stink: Your Ultimate Guide)

  • Rotation: Rotate your sneakers. Don’t wear the same pair every day. This gives the materials time to recover and reduces the stress on the midsole.
  • Avoid Extreme Conditions: Avoid wearing your sneakers in extreme temperatures, heavy rain, or harsh environments.
  • Activity-Specific Footwear: Use sneakers designed for the specific activity. Don’t wear running shoes for hiking, for example.
  • Observe Wear Patterns: Pay attention to how your sneakers wear. If you notice uneven wear, it might indicate a problem with your gait or the shoe’s construction.
  • Limit Exposure: Minimize exposure to direct sunlight.

4. Proactive Measures: Extending the Life of Your Soles

Beyond storage, cleaning, and usage, there are proactive steps you can take to prolong the life of your sneakers.

  • Resole Before It’s Too Late: If the outsoles of your sneakers are worn down but the uppers and midsoles are still in good condition, consider getting them resoled by a professional cobbler.
  • Midsole Protection: Explore midsole protectors, which can add a layer of protection against wear and tear.
  • Professional Restoration: For valuable or sentimental sneakers, consider professional restoration services. These services can often repair or replace damaged midsoles and uppers.
  • Inspect Regularly: Regularly inspect your sneakers for signs of wear and tear, such as cracks, separation, or discoloration. Address any issues promptly.
  • Consider the Climate: If you live in a particularly humid climate, take extra precautions to protect your sneakers from moisture.

Troubleshooting Crumbling: What to Do If It Happens

Even with the best care, crumbling can still occur. Here’s what to do if you notice the signs:

  • Assess the Damage: Determine the extent of the crumbling. Is it just the midsole, or are other parts of the sneaker affected?
  • Stop Wearing Immediately: Do not wear sneakers that are crumbling, as this can worsen the damage and potentially cause injury.
  • Consider Repair Options: Explore repair options, such as resoling or midsole replacement by a professional cobbler or sneaker restoration service.
  • Contact the Manufacturer: If the sneakers are still under warranty, contact the manufacturer to inquire about a potential replacement or repair.
  • Document the Damage: Take pictures of the damage for your records and for potential insurance claims.
  • Research Repair Services: Look for reputable sneaker repair services in your area.
